Web3 Answers. Sorted by: 2. The DCT for a signal x ( t) on [ 0, T] is roughly the same as the DFT for the function x ( t ) on [ − T, T], that is, mirrored at the vertical axis. Since that function is even, all sine coefficients will be zero and can be removed from the result. Now sin ( t ) is different from sin ( t) = − sin ( − t) for ... A DCT is identical to a DFT, twice as long, of the input data concatenated with its mirror image. Data concatenated with its mirror results in symmetric data. Since a symmetric vector is strictly even, there are no odd (sine or imaginary) components in the DFT result. Just cosine (or real or even) components.

DCT is similar to the Discrete Fourier Transform (DFT), but using only real numbers. DCT are equivalent of DFT of roughly twice the length, operating on real data with even symmetry and in some variants the input or output data are shifted by half a sample.
